Point 5

Be Moved by the History and Atmosphere of Moriyama Shrine

Moriyama Shrine, located on Moriyama Beach in Fukaura Town, attracts visitors with its history of over 1,270 years and its prestigious atmosphere. The shrine enshrines the goddess Kii-no-kami-hime and during the once-every-33-years Gyo-gou Festival, both the god Susanoo and the goddess Kii-no-kami-hime are celebrated. You will be struck by the solemnity and beauty of the shrine, and may even lose track of time.
